Which of the following is a routing protocols?

TCP
RIP
SMTP
UDP

RIP is a Routing Protocol .

TCP is a connection Oriented

SMTP is a Simple Mail Transfer Protocol for sending mails
and

UDP is User DataGram Protocol and is Connectionless.
